About Tool

Transforming a simple string of text into a professional headline requires more than just capitalizing every word. This utility automates the process of converting phrases, titles, and sentences into title case, ensuring that your content looks polished for blogs, essays, or social media posts. It intelligently identifies which words should be capitalized and which smaller wordsβ€”like "of," "and," or "the"β€”should typically remain lowercase unless they start the sentence.

The tool is particularly useful for content creators who need to standardize multiple headlines at once. Because the input area supports batch processing, you can paste a list of potential titles, each on its own line, and convert them all in a single action. This saves significant time compared to manual editing, especially when preparing a large volume of assets for publication.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does this tool follow a specific style guide like APA or MLA?

The tool follows general title case conventions, which involve capitalizing major words and keeping short prepositions or articles lowercase. While it aligns closely with most major style guides, it is always best to double-check specific requirements for formal academic work.

Can I convert multiple lines at once?

Yes, the tool is designed to handle batch processing. Just put each headline on a new line, and the converter will process each one individually while maintaining the list format.

Will it change words that are already in all caps?

The converter will normalize the casing of all words to follow title case rules, so even if you paste text in ALL CAPS, it will be corrected to proper casing.

Are my punctuation marks preserved?

Yes, the tool is built to preserve punctuation like colons, dashes, and exclamation points, only modifying the capitalization of the alphabetic characters.
